We gather details about the water damage, affected areas, moisture source, and urgency of the drying work required.
Our technicians inspect the property, identify affected materials, and use moisture detection tools to locate trapped moisture.
We select the appropriate drying equipment, such as dehumidifiers, air movers, drying mats, or injector drying systems.
We monitor moisture levels and adjust airflow, humidity control, and equipment placement to support effective drying.
Once drying is complete, we check moisture levels and provide recommendations to help reduce future water damage or mould risks.

Structural drying is the process of removing excess moisture from water-affected building materials such as walls, floors, ceilings, subfloors, cavities, and structural components.
Water can remain trapped inside materials even after visible water has been removed. Proper drying helps reduce the risk of mould growth, odours, swelling, staining, material deterioration, and further damage.
Depending on the situation, structural drying may involve dehumidifiers, air movers, drying mats, desiccant dehumidifiers, heat-assisted drying, injector drying, or dynamic drying systems.
Technicians use moisture detection tools and monitoring to check moisture levels throughout the drying process. Final moisture checks help confirm whether affected areas have reached an appropriate dry standard.
Yes. Proper drying helps reduce excess moisture, which is one of the main conditions that allows mould to grow. Addressing moisture quickly can help reduce mould risk after water damage.
Drying time depends on the amount of water, affected materials, ventilation, humidity, temperature, and the drying equipment used. Some areas may dry quickly, while deeper structural moisture may take longer.
